Transaction 8139bdbbd2f79ea2a65f6fcac7601813f92666a3e877e2207046e4b58ad81743

1 Input
2 Outputs
  • 8139bdbbd2f79ea2a65f6fcac7601813f92666a3e877e2207046e4b58ad81743:0
  • value  40068
    address  1ARBMmRCEofKffsJwDqkpzPArrAGxFw9zc
  • 8139bdbbd2f79ea2a65f6fcac7601813f92666a3e877e2207046e4b58ad81743:1
  • value  595481
    address  3EkJUMDpc9D7tqKGVZWf7yW3st6e3NRjGs